New issue
Advanced search Search tips

Issue 777765 link

Starred by 1 user

Issue metadata

Status: Fixed
Owner:
Closed: Jan 2018
Components:
EstimatedDays: ----
NextAction: ----
OS: ----
Pri: 3
Type: Bug



Sign in to add a comment

Set up an FYI bot for memory leak detection

Project Member Reported by yuzus@chromium.org, Oct 24 2017

Issue description

This is a part of Real-world leak detector project. ( crbug.com/763280 )

Now slave20{4,5}-c1 are assigned for leak detection on FYI waterfall. One is going to be used for swarming and another for buildbot.
 

Comment 1 by rbyers@chromium.org, Oct 24 2017

Components: -Blink Blink>Infra
Project Member

Comment 2 by bugdroid1@chromium.org, Nov 6 2017

The following revision refers to this bug:
  https://chromium.googlesource.com/chromium/tools/build/+/c31b3484d5d4310b99dac54925f778a25b86e43d

commit c31b3484d5d4310b99dac54925f778a25b86e43d
Author: Yuzu Saijo <yuzus@chromium.org>
Date: Mon Nov 06 01:59:35 2017

Add an optional leak detection trybot to tryserver.chromium.linux

With this trybot, I am aiming to run my tests before landing changes (The test will look something like this: https://chromium-review.googlesource.com/c/chromium/src/+/743164)


Bug:777765,  763280 
Change-Id: Ib5a0957f4da90b7be1707989db297f603c5faad2
Reviewed-on: https://chromium-review.googlesource.com/742864
Reviewed-by: Dirk Pranke <dpranke@chromium.org>
Commit-Queue: Yuzu Saijo <yuzus@chromium.org>

[modify] https://crrev.com/c31b3484d5d4310b99dac54925f778a25b86e43d/masters/master.tryserver.chromium.linux/slaves.cfg
[modify] https://crrev.com/c31b3484d5d4310b99dac54925f778a25b86e43d/scripts/slave/recipe_modules/chromium_tests/trybots.py
[modify] https://crrev.com/c31b3484d5d4310b99dac54925f778a25b86e43d/masters/master.tryserver.chromium.linux/master.cfg

Project Member

Comment 3 by bugdroid1@chromium.org, Nov 8 2017

The following revision refers to this bug:
  https://chromium.googlesource.com/chromium/src.git/+/fa074dc4248693d38668231760fcd28b8d629977

commit fa074dc4248693d38668231760fcd28b8d629977
Author: Yuzu Saijo <yuzus@chromium.org>
Date: Wed Nov 08 09:49:21 2017

Add Leak Detection bot in mb config

This CL adds leak detection FYI bot to mb config file.
The preceding CLs to add the FYI bots are:
https://chromium-review.googlesource.com/c/chromium/tools/build/+/742865
https://chromium-review.googlesource.com/c/chromium/tools/build/+/742864

Bug:  777765 ,  763280 
Change-Id: Ib3042335cfee736e3e7375424b75543a14b06e4e
Reviewed-on: https://chromium-review.googlesource.com/756661
Reviewed-by: Dirk Pranke <dpranke@chromium.org>
Commit-Queue: Yuzu Saijo <yuzus@chromium.org>
Cr-Commit-Position: refs/heads/master@{#514788}
[modify] https://crrev.com/fa074dc4248693d38668231760fcd28b8d629977/tools/mb/mb_config.pyl

Project Member

Comment 4 by bugdroid1@chromium.org, Nov 28 2017

The following revision refers to this bug:
  https://chromium.googlesource.com/chromium/tools/build/+/43ee617333631022ee99d049b94306b07dbb5691

commit 43ee617333631022ee99d049b94306b07dbb5691
Author: Yuzu Saijo <yuzus@chromium.org>
Date: Tue Nov 28 03:05:05 2017

Name change of Leak Detection Trybot

This CL changes the builder name of leak detection (from perf to non-perf)


Bug:  777765 
Change-Id: Ie187ea2ef857780667927dcbeec8aa5202474201
Reviewed-on: https://chromium-review.googlesource.com/790053
Reviewed-by: Dirk Pranke <dpranke@chromium.org>
Commit-Queue: Yuzu Saijo <yuzus@chromium.org>

[modify] https://crrev.com/43ee617333631022ee99d049b94306b07dbb5691/masters/master.tryserver.chromium.linux/slaves.cfg
[modify] https://crrev.com/43ee617333631022ee99d049b94306b07dbb5691/scripts/slave/recipe_modules/chromium_tests/trybots.py
[modify] https://crrev.com/43ee617333631022ee99d049b94306b07dbb5691/masters/master.tryserver.chromium.linux/master.cfg

Project Member

Comment 5 by bugdroid1@chromium.org, Nov 28 2017

The following revision refers to this bug:
  https://chromium.googlesource.com/chromium/src.git/+/e55fe23b42bd07680fa6ba0e7902cba84841753e

commit e55fe23b42bd07680fa6ba0e7902cba84841753e
Author: Yuzu Saijo <yuzus@chromium.org>
Date: Tue Nov 28 05:02:30 2017

Change leak detection bot name to non-perf

This CL intends to change the leak detection bot name from perf to non-perf.

Bug:  777765 
Change-Id: I786aa2b756553e64671477170e3afde7aa8bb460
Reviewed-on: https://chromium-review.googlesource.com/790054
Reviewed-by: Dirk Pranke <dpranke@chromium.org>
Commit-Queue: Yuzu Saijo <yuzus@chromium.org>
Cr-Commit-Position: refs/heads/master@{#519571}
[modify] https://crrev.com/e55fe23b42bd07680fa6ba0e7902cba84841753e/tools/mb/mb_config.pyl

Project Member

Comment 7 by bugdroid1@chromium.org, Dec 4 2017

The following revision refers to this bug:
  https://chromium.googlesource.com/chromium/src.git/+/5c9bae6e6b75fb096fb22cb209c5c2c8a8ad1adc

commit 5c9bae6e6b75fb096fb22cb209c5c2c8a8ad1adc
Author: Yuzu Saijo <yuzus@chromium.org>
Date: Mon Dec 04 03:40:39 2017

Add fyi bot config for leak detection bot

Bug:  777765 ,  763280 
Change-Id: Ic808ad2a2d0735777e570118645ef6f5ca06cc4d
Reviewed-on: https://chromium-review.googlesource.com/802657
Reviewed-by: John Budorick <jbudorick@chromium.org>
Reviewed-by: Dirk Pranke <dpranke@chromium.org>
Commit-Queue: Yuzu Saijo <yuzus@chromium.org>
Cr-Commit-Position: refs/heads/master@{#521264}
[modify] https://crrev.com/5c9bae6e6b75fb096fb22cb209c5c2c8a8ad1adc/tools/mb/mb_config.pyl

Project Member

Comment 8 by bugdroid1@chromium.org, Dec 4 2017

The following revision refers to this bug:
  https://chrome-internal.googlesource.com/infradata/master-manager/+/781eb935a1025b53fe88fad8e92d2e4cb02cc0f9

commit 781eb935a1025b53fe88fad8e92d2e4cb02cc0f9
Author: Fumitoshi Ukai <ukai@google.com>
Date: Mon Dec 04 04:26:32 2017

Project Member

Comment 9 by bugdroid1@chromium.org, Dec 5 2017

The following revision refers to this bug:
  https://chromium.googlesource.com/chromium/src.git/+/cdce727db920e105d01dc6b2f979a1ad884af62d

commit cdce727db920e105d01dc6b2f979a1ad884af62d
Author: Yuzu Saijo <yuzus@chromium.org>
Date: Tue Dec 05 07:34:15 2017

Add Leak Detector to chromium.fyi.json

This CL depends on https://chromium-review.googlesource.com/c/chromium/src/+/721402.

Bug:  777765 
Change-Id: I887fc1db28c8b048a334bfe936635b29de431280
Reviewed-on: https://chromium-review.googlesource.com/743164
Commit-Queue: Yuzu Saijo <yuzus@chromium.org>
Reviewed-by: Dirk Pranke <dpranke@chromium.org>
Cr-Commit-Position: refs/heads/master@{#521631}
[modify] https://crrev.com/cdce727db920e105d01dc6b2f979a1ad884af62d/testing/buildbot/chromium.fyi.json

Project Member

Comment 10 by bugdroid1@chromium.org, Dec 7 2017

The following revision refers to this bug:
  https://chromium.googlesource.com/chromium/tools/build/+/973231e107a5282f77a7c2d87ba91437a765e462

commit 973231e107a5282f77a7c2d87ba91437a765e462
Author: Dirk Pranke <dpranke@chromium.org>
Date: Thu Dec 07 02:38:25 2017

Fix typo in leak_detection_linux config.

The bot config was added in slightly the wrong place, and
so it wasn't getting picked up.

TBR=yuzus@chromium.org, jbudorick@chromium.org
BUG= 777765 

Change-Id: Ib01b70baedf6712bbdf7f16dc67bc35f9247a6af
Reviewed-on: https://chromium-review.googlesource.com/812570
Reviewed-by: Dirk Pranke <dpranke@chromium.org>
Commit-Queue: Dirk Pranke <dpranke@chromium.org>

[modify] https://crrev.com/973231e107a5282f77a7c2d87ba91437a765e462/scripts/slave/recipe_modules/chromium_tests/trybots.py

Comment 11 by yuzus@chromium.org, Jan 10 2018

Status: Fixed (was: Started)

Sign in to add a comment